But the second most common group of folks to get pica, according to NEDA? Pregnant women. Pica most commonly affects children (up to 1/3 of young kids have it at one point or another). According to the National Eating Disorders Association (NEDA), pica is classified as an eating disorder usually caused by nutritional deficiencies like anemia and characterized by the consumption of non-food items that have no nutritional value. ![]() Yes, it sounds totally bonkers, but it’s actually a medical condition called pica. These women not only crave them, but might find themselves consuming them. You know, things like chalk, paper, soap, string, talcum powder, pebbles, clay, and bucketfuls of ice.
